Bachrach Dinah is a quaint and charming establishment nestled in Santa Rosa, CA, offering a unique array of curated goods and services.
With a focus on quality and authenticity, Bachrach Dinah provides a welcoming space for individuals seeking a touch of local flair and craftsmanship.
Generated from their business information